    Am I correct in viewing this pic, that this is the 6 mag split? If so would the 4 mag split have room on both sides for pouches for lights and or knives, maybe a pistol mag as well..... Really great looking work...



    Quote Originally Posted by Diz View Post
    Yeah, the kydex inserts are to give you retention without a flap, and even without the shock cord. I will typically prep a couple of cords to the side when I train. Never had anything fall out. And yes, the kydex does some other things too. It does give the pouch much more rigidity, so re-loading a mag into it is a lot easier. And it gives a better base for attaching pistol mags or whatever, cuz it doesn't sag like a unsupported pouch.

    Well, yeah, that's sorta the whole point to this rig. With the split front and the lumbar panel, you now have a wrap-around PALS system. It all depends on your torso measurements. I'm 5'11" 165 lbs and a 6-mag rig leaves me 2 slots on the side panels, plus the 6 slots on the lumbar panel. So I can still get a BOK or radio pouch on the side panels and have plenty of room in the back. With a 4-mag rig I have 4 slots per side plus the back.
